The rental crisis gripping Australia

Australia is in the grip of a rental crisis. The number of rental vacancies is at a record low.

On this episode of the Briefing, we hear from families living in their car; another family of five living in a single room; and others who simply cannot afford to rent a home. Professor Wendy Stone heads up the Housing Futures Research Program at Swinburne Research Centre, and tells us the crisis will likely get worse before it gets better.

The total number of properties available for rent in March 2022 was the lowest since August 2003. On today’s Briefing….the rental crisis gripping Australia
